The maritime industry is currently navigating through a period of unprecedented digital transformation, which has led to a significant expansion of the Marine Management Software Market Size. As global trade volumes continue to rise, the necessity for sophisticated digital tools to manage complex fleet operations, port activities, and logistics has become a top priority for stakeholders worldwide. This shift from traditional manual record-keeping to integrated digital ecosystems is allowing companies to optimize their routes, reduce fuel consumption, and ensure better compliance with international maritime laws. Regional developments are playing a pivotal role in scaling the market. Emerging economies in the Asia-Pacific region are investing heavily in port infrastructure and smart maritime technologies to support their burgeoning export-oriented industries. Meanwhile, established maritime hubs in Europe and North America are focusing on upgrading existing fleets with advanced software that provides real-time data visibility. This global push for modernization ensures that the market for management solutions is not just localized but is a worldwide phenomenon driven by the need for transparency and speed in the global supply chain.

The integration of cloud-based platforms has further democratized access to high-end marine management tools. Small and medium-sized shipping enterprises can now utilize scalable software solutions that were previously only accessible to massive conglomerates. These cloud systems facilitate better communication between shore-based management and offshore crews, leading to improved decision-making and risk management. By centralizing data, these platforms eliminate silos and provide a single source of truth for vessel performance, maintenance schedules, and crew welfare, which are essential for maintaining a competitive edge in a crowded market.

In the long term, the market's scale will be influenced by the ongoing transition toward autonomous and semi-autonomous vessels. These advanced ships require highly sophisticated software architectures to manage navigation, collision avoidance, and propulsion without constant human intervention. As regulatory frameworks evolve to support these technologies, the demand for high-integrity management software will skyrocket. Furthermore, the commitment of the International Maritime Organization (IMO) to reduce greenhouse gas emissions is forcing companies to adopt software that can track and optimize carbon footprints, ensuring that the market size reflects the industry's shift toward environmental sustainability.
